Garlic Parmesan Cheeseburger Bombs
Ingredients:
For the Filling:
1 lb (450g) ground beef
1 small onion, finely chopped
2 cloves garlic, minced
1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
½ tsp salt
½ tsp black pepper
1 cup shredded mozzarella or cheddar cheese
For the Dough (shortcut option):
1 can refrigerated biscuit dough or pizza dough (8–10 pieces)
For the Garlic Butter Topping:
4 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
2 tbsp grated Parmesan cheese
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
Instructions:
1. Cook the Beef Filling:
In a skillet, cook the ground beef and onion over medium heat until browned.
Add garlic,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per. Stir well and cook for 1–2 minutes .
Remove from heat and let it cool slightly.
2. Assemble the Bombs:
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
Flatten each biscuit or dough ball into a circle.
Place a spoonful of beef mixture in the center, then top with cheese.
Fold the dough around the filling and pinch to seal into a ball. Place seam-side down on a greased baking sheet.
3. Add Garlic Parmesan Topping:
Mix melted butter, Parmesan, garlic powder, and parsley.
Brush generously over each dough ball.
4. Bake:
Bake for 15–18 minutes, or until golden brown and cooked through.
5. Serve:
Serve warm with extra garlic butter or marinara sauce for dipping.
